What are the key technical specifications and safety standards for smart baby strollers?
When sourcing smart baby strollers, safety is the absolute priority. You must ensure the product complies with EN 1888 (Europe) or ASTM F833 (USA) standards. Key technical features should include an Auto-Braking System (which stops the stroller if the parent releases the handle), Integrated LED Lighting for night visibility, and GPS Tracking for security. For the battery components, ensure they have UN38.3 certification for safe transport and IPX4 water resistance to protect electronics from rain.
How should I evaluate the battery life and electronic durability of these products?
A high-quality smart stroller should offer a battery capacity of at least 5000mAh to 10000mAh to support features like phone charging and climate control. Ask the supplier for cycle test reports on the motors and electronic folding mechanisms; these should withstand at least 3,000 to 5,000 cycles without failure. Ensure the Lithium-ion batteries are sourced from reputable brands to prevent overheating or fire risks.
What material requirements are essential for high-end smart strollers?
The frame should be constructed from Aviation-grade Aluminum Alloy to balance lightweight portability with structural strength. For the fabric, prioritize OEKO-TEX Standard 100 certified textiles to ensure no harmful chemicals touch the infant's skin. Additionally, the tires should be PU (Polyurethane) foam-filled or explosion-proof rubber to provide superior shock absorption without the risk of punctures.
Can smart strollers be customized for B2B branding (OEM/ODM)?
Yes, most professional manufacturers on Made-in-China.com offer OEM services. This includes customizing the App interface (UI/UX), adding logo embroidery on the canopy, and modifying the firmware language. For deep customization (ODM), expect a higher MOQ of 200-500 units to cover the costs of new molds or PCB circuit redesigns.

What are the specific shipping risks for smart strollers containing batteries?
Since smart strollers contain lithium batteries, they are classified as Class 9 Dangerous Goods. You must ensure the supplier provides a Material Safety Data Sheet (MSDS) and a Dangerous Goods Declaration. Shipping via Sea Freight (LCL/FCL) is generally more cost-effective than air, but you must confirm the carrier accepts integrated battery products to avoid customs seizures or port delays.
How can I mitigate transaction risks when dealing with high-value smart hardware?
Always use Secured Payment services provided by platforms like Made-in-China.com to ensure funds are only released after proof of shipment. For high-value orders, hire a third-party inspection agency (like SGS or Intertek) to perform a During Production Check (DUPRO) and a Final Random Inspection (FRI) to verify that the electronic functions work as advertised before the balance payment is made.
What should I consider regarding international trade policies and tariffs?
Check the HS Code (typically 8715.00) for baby carriages in your country to determine import duties. Be aware that 'smart' products may occasionally be flagged under electronic device regulations (like FCC in the US or CE-RED in the EU). Ensure your supplier provides a Certificate of Origin to potentially benefit from Free Trade Agreements (FTA) which can significantly reduce your tax burden.
What is the best strategy for negotiating with smart stroller suppliers?
Do not just negotiate on the unit price; negotiate on the warranty terms for electronic components. Aim for at least a 2-year warranty on the motor and motherboard. Request a 1-2% spare parts allowance (extra PCBS, sensors, or wheels) to be included in the bulk shipment to handle local after-sales repairs without needing to ship items back to the factory.
